syncing between 3 computers using an external hard drive
Posted: 16 May 2008, 04:38
by omri
Hi,
I have 3 computers (home, office, laptop).
I want to sync all 3 using an external hard drive (no network link between the computers).
Should I install 3 versions of AllSync?
Will this cause conflicts between the databases of the different versions of AllSync?

Should I install 3 versions of AllSync?
Yes, on every single computer.
Will this cause conflicts between the databases of the different versions of AllSync?
No.
To sync the 3 computers without a network connection you have to do many copy operations:
1. home <-> external hard drive
2. laptop <-> external hard drive
3. home <-> external hard drive (to get the files from the laptop)
4. office <-> external hard drive
5. home <-> external hard drive (to get the files from the office)
6. laptop <-> external hard drive (to get the files from the office)
Maybe you can sync home<->laptop directly via wlan...
